Retool vs. Bubble vs. Blaze: Which Is Best in 2024?

Retool vs. Bubble vs. Blaze: Which Is Best in 2024?

Are you evaluating different no-code and low-code platforms but not sure which to choose? With so many options available, picking the right tool can be overwhelming.

Retool vs. Bubble vs. — which one is right for you? In this guide, we've provided an overview of these three popular platforms: Retool, Bubble, and Blaze.

We'll break down their features, pricing, and ideal users to help you understand which might be the best fit for your needs. And at the end, we’ve included a handy checklist to make your decision even easier. 

Read on to find out which platform will help you bring your application ideas to life.

Retool vs. Bubble vs. Blaze: Head-to-Head

  • Retool: Best for developers who need to build internal tools quickly. It combines no-code UI with custom JavaScript and SQL, ideal for technical teams that want robust integrations and customization.

  • Bubble: Great for ambitious no-coders creating web apps and PWAs. It offers a powerful drag-and-drop interface, a built-in database, and extensive plugin support, though it has a steeper learning curve.
  • Blaze: Perfect for businesses wanting custom applications without coding. It excels in ease of use, fast development, and enterprise-level security, making it ideal for healthcare, finance, and other regulated industries.







technical teams


Non-technical users,




Custom code

(JavaScript, SQL)



Ease of use,

rapid development

Main use


Internal tools

Web apps,


Powerful custom

business applications



(SSO, audit logging)

Basic security

Maximum security with SOC 2,

HIPAA compliance


Free plan;

$10/user/mo (Team);

$50/user/mo (Business);

Custom (Enterprise)


$32/mo (Starter);

$134/mo (Growth);

$399/mo (Team);

Custom (Enterprise)

$400/mo (Internal);

Custom (Enterprise)


Retool is a low-code tool designed to help developers build powerful internal apps quickly and efficiently. What makes Retool unique is its hybrid approach, combining a user-friendly interface for building the UI with the flexibility to add custom code using JavaScript and SQL.

This makes Retool a great option for developers who aren’t proficient at design but still want aesthetically pleasing apps.

Unlike other low-/no-code platforms that prioritize accessibility for non-technical users, Retool focuses on maintaining the flexibility of traditional coding.


  • Robust integrations and automations: Retool integrates seamlessly with a wide variety of apps and databases. This makes it easy to connect all the pieces you need to build your internal tool. Plus, Retool can automate repetitive tasks within those workflows, saving your team valuable time.

  • AI-enhanced productivity: Retool integrates AI tools that assist with writing JavaScript and SQL queries. This translates to a significant boost in developer productivity. Complex coding tasks become easier to handle, leading to faster development cycles.

  • UI and programming code extending: Retool allows developers to extend both the user interface and application functionality with custom code. This flexibility enables you to meet specific UI requirements and implement complex business logic and workflows seamlessly.

  • Enterprise-grade security and control: Retool’s security features include Single Sign-On (SSO), audit logging, and role-based access control. However, it isn’t HIPAA compliant.


Retool offers a tiered pricing structure that caters to a variety of teams and needs, from individual developers to large enterprises. Here's a breakdown of the plans:

  • Free plan ($0/month): Allows unlimited app creation (web and mobile), basic workflow automation, and supports up to 5 users. It's perfect for trying out Retool before committing financially.

  • Team plan ($10/month per standard user + $5/month per end-user): Builds upon the Free tier with increased workflow capacity, collaboration features like staging environments, and support for larger teams. This is best for growing teams.

  • Business plan ($50/month per standard user + $15/month per end-user): Includes everything in the Team plan, plus robust security features like audit logging and granular permissions. It's ideal for teams needing more control over their internal tools, and designed for advanced control.

  • Enterprise plan (Custom pricing): Offers all features from the Business tier, along with advanced security options, dedicated support, and volume discounts to accommodate extensive internal application development. It’s tailored for large-scale operations.

Ideal Users

Retool is best suited for developers and technical teams who need a hybrid approach to application development. It is ideal for:

  • Product managers: Product managers who need to create prototypes or internal tools can use the drag-and-drop interface to build functional prototypes and gather user feedback, while engineers can later add complex functionalities.

  • Backend developers: Those who excel in data management but need an easier way to build user interfaces can use Retool’s component library which simplifies UI creation, allowing them to focus on core functionalities.

  • Full-stack developers: Developers who want to streamline their development workflows. With seamless API integrations and built-in workflow automation, they can speed up deployment.

  • Technical teams: Retool is excellent for technical teams that need to blend no-code UI creation with extensive coding capabilities. It provides the flexibility to develop powerful applications quickly and efficiently.


Bubble is a solid option for ambitious no-coders who want to build feature-rich apps. Despite its steep learning curve, it enables the creation of complex workflows and functionalities.

With Bubble, you can build web apps and progressive web apps (PWAs) that feel like native mobile apps but are accessed through a browser.

Bubble supports connections to external databases or APIs and offers design flexibility to create unique user experiences. It has a large, and engaged community that makes learning a little easier.


  • Built-in database and data management: Bubble offers a built-in relational database, allowing you to manage data without needing external connections. This feature streamlines development and simplifies data management, making it easier to build and maintain applications.

  • Advanced customization and design: Bubble provides a drag-and-drop interface for visual app design. Additionally, the Workflow Editor allows for the creation of complex and dynamic workflows, enabling users to precisely define app functionality and behavior.

  • Real-time collaboration: Bubble supports collaboration for up to 40 users with customizable permissions. The real-time collaboration tools allow team members to track changes, provide feedback through annotations, and work together efficiently on app development.

  • Responsive and dynamic content: Bubble ensures that your app delivers an optimal user experience across various devices and screen sizes with its responsive design capabilities. It also supports dynamic content, enabling your app to display user-generated content or data from APIs and external services.

  • Hosting and scalability: Bubble handles hosting and provides flexible scaling to accommodate growing user bases. It also offers built-in analytics to track visitor numbers and workflow runs, as well as version control and automatic backups to manage changes and updates securely.


  • Free: Ideal for projects that are under construction. It provides a development version for testing, API connection for data, and a component library to jumpstart design. This plan doesn't allow publishing your app live and has limitations on editors and resources for complex projects.
  • Starter ($32/month): Perfect for launching your app and testing early-stage MVPs or simple tools. Includes a live app, custom domain, and basic version control.
  • Growth ($134/month): Designed for growing your user base with consumer projects featuring more complex functionality. Offers premium version control and two-factor authentication.
  • Team ($399/month): Best for scaling your team and business with higher usage projects. Includes sub apps, additional app editors, and enhanced server logs.
  • Custom (Contact for pricing): For enterprise-level security, ideal for projects with sensitive data. Offers choice of hosting location, and unlimited backup.

Ideal Users

  • Those who have the time to learn Bubble’s complex building interface: Bubble is a powerful tool with a steep learning curve. It’s perfect for those who are willing to invest time in mastering its advanced features and customization options.

  • Those who need a web app or a PWA only: Bubble is great for building web applications and Progressive Web Apps (PWAs). It’s not geared towards native mobile app development, so it’s best suited for web-focused projects.

  • Those who want to build an app with plenty of plugins: For those looking to create feature-rich applications, Bubble offers extensive plugin support and integrations.

    You can improve your app with a wide range of JavaScript plugins, use the API connector for external services, and use Bubble’s built-in features like email capabilities and multilingual support.

Blaze is a powerful, easy-to-use platform for building custom applications without any coding experience. It’s designed for businesses who want to bring their app ideas to life without needing a team of engineers. 

Its simplicity ensures you can focus on your specific needs without getting lost in technical complexities.

Data security is a top priority, with features that meet SOC 2 and HIPAA compliance standards, making it ideal for healthcare, finance, and other regulated industries.

Our vision is to empower users to build complex, multi-system applications, connect with databases, and integrate AI and automation effortlessly. Blaze's core beliefs center on being easy to use, fast, powerful, scalable, and secure, supported by outstanding customer service.


  • Comprehensive support: With its enterprise model, Blaze provides an implementation team to build out the first version of your application so you can focus on refining the solution instead of learning to navigate the tool. This also speeds up the dev cycle and helps you launch your app faster.

  • Enterprise-level security: Blaze provides top-tier security with SOC 2 and HIPAA compliance. This ensures that all data is protected, making it an excellent choice for healthcare, finance, and other regulated industries.

  • Ease of use and fast development: With an intuitive drag-and-drop interface, Blaze allows users to build applications 10 times faster than traditional platforms. This simplicity enables even non-technical users to create custom applications efficiently.

  • Comprehensive integrations: Blaze supports a wide range of out-of-the-box and custom integrations, including any REST API. It’s a full-stack solution that handles both frontend and backend needs, ensuring seamless performance and scalability for large-scale applications.

  • Rich collection of widgets: Blaze comes with an extensive library of pre-built components, such as maps and layouts, which are highly customizable. These widgets enable users to create feature-rich applications quickly and easily.

  • Advanced workflow automation: Blaze's powerful workflow builder allows for the automation of complex business processes. This includes scheduling workflows, triggering notifications, performing calculations, and more, enhancing productivity and streamlining operations.

  • Responsive design and PWAs: Blaze lets you build responsive and mobile-friendly applications, ensuring they are accessible and functional on any device. 


  • Internal plan ($400/month): This includes unlimited internal users, unlimited apps, automatic multi-source data syncing, unlimited data storage, enterprise-level data security, integration library, roles and permissions, but no external users.
  • Enterprise plan (Custom pricing): This is designed for organizations with extensive security and external user needs.

It includes all features of the internal plan, plus unlimited external users, custom APIs and integrations, custom branding, white labeling, advanced roles and permissions, audit logs, public web applications, SSO and 2FA, HIPAA compliance, full implementation services, and enterprise support.

Contact the Blaze sales team for pricing information.

Ideal Users

  • Highly regulated industries: Organizations in sectors like healthcare and finance need top-tier security to avoid data breaches and compliance issues. Blaze comes with HIPAA compliance built-in –– no additional configuration needed –– making it the perfect platform for building secure applications.

  • Large enterprises: Managing a team of developers can be complex and time-consuming. Learning a new tool to build your app idea takes time and effort. Blaze eliminates the need for this additional time and effort with an implementation team that helps build the initial version of your application.

  • Organizations that need powerful customer-facing applications: Blaze’s no-code platform lets you build complex, custom applications without extensive engineering resources. This enables you to create sophisticated apps quickly and efficiently.

  • Teams requiring multi-departmental collaboration: Blaze fosters seamless collaboration across departments. Its intuitive interface allows multiple teams, from marketing to operations, to contribute to building and maintaining custom applications effortlessly.

Which Should You Choose?

Choosing the right platform depends on your specific needs and technical expertise. Here's a quick checklist to help you decide:

Does your team have the ability to code?

  • Yes: Go with Retool. It’s better suited to developers who want to build internal tools quickly with the flexibility of custom JavaScript and SQL.

  • No: Consider Blaze or Bubble for simpler, more user-friendly solutions.

Are you looking for a tool that non-technical users can easily navigate?

  • Yes: Blaze is ideal. Its intuitive drag-and-drop interface makes it easy for non-technical users to create custom applications quickly.

  • No: If you have the time to learn, Bubble can help you build powerful, customizable apps, but it comes with a steeper learning curve.

Is enterprise-level security a priority for your business?

  • Yes: Choose Blaze. With SOC 2 and HIPAA compliance, Blaze ensures top-tier security, making it perfect for regulated industries like healthcare and finance.

  • No: All the other contenders have security features that will suit your needs.

Are you a business that needs quick deployment?

  • Yes: Blaze provides a powerful feature set, making it an excellent choice for startups and small businesses. Plus you have an implementation team that does the heavy-lifting for you and builds the first version of your app.

  • No: Bubble or Retool can help you build an app but may take longer to learn and use.

Wrapping Up

  • Choose Retool if you need advanced customization and are comfortable with coding.

  • Choose Bubble if you're looking to build complex web apps or PWAs and can invest time in learning the platform.

  • Choose Blaze if you want an easy-to-use, secure platform that allows rapid development without needing coding expertise. Blaze is especially suitable for regulated industries and businesses looking to get started quickly.

Build a Powerful, HIPAA-Compliant App With Blaze

We hope this guide empowers you to make a decision between Retool vs Bubble vs Blaze for your app development needs. Blaze simplifies the process of building a powerful app, without writing a single line of code.

Here’s how you can get started:

  • Connect with our team: Schedule a free consultation to discuss your app idea. This conversation will explore the functionalities you want, any integrations you need to connect with existing systems, and compliance concerns you may have.

    We'll also showcase Blaze's capabilities through live demonstrations, tailored to your specific needs.
  • Expert support, streamlined development: Blaze goes beyond just providing tools. A dedicated implementation team assists you throughout the entire development lifecycle, ensuring your CRM aligns perfectly with your business goals.

  • Deploy faster than ever: Build and ship your solutions 10x faster than traditional coding, all while maintaining robust security protocols.
  • Seamless collaboration: Once you decide to move forward, we'll work closely with you to define a detailed roadmap for your CRM’s development.

    Additionally, you'll benefit from our expert guidance on HIPAA compliance. We'll assist you in implementing robust security measures to safeguard sensitive patient data, ensuring your app adheres to all regulations.

Contact Blaze today for a free demo.